Exploring architectural wonders in vibrant Chicago and its surroundings

Chicago is a vibrant city with a diverse range of attractions. Downtown Chicago is a hub for urban enthusiasts, offering impressive skyscrapers, renowned theaters, and stunning architecture. The city is also known for its world-class museums, art galleries, and monuments, showcasing its rich cultural heritage. Entertainment options are plentiful, with a bustling nightlife and a thriving music scene, including the famous House of Blues. Visitors can indulge in scenic beauty along the waterfront and enjoy shopping in the city's numerous retail districts. The Chicago CityPass provides access to popular downtown attractions, making it easier for tourists to explore the best of what the city has to offer. Chicago, or "Chi-town" as it's affectionately called, is a top destination that attracts guests from all over the world.

  • Greektown: Greektown is a popular neighborhood known for its vibrant atmosphere and delicious Greek cuisine. Immerse yourself in Greek culture by visiting the Greek Orthodox Church, exploring the traditional shops, and indulging in mouthwatering souvlaki and baklava. The lively streets of Greektown are filled with music, dance, and celebrations, creating a festive ambiance for the whole family to enjoy.
  • West Lakeview: West Lakeview is a family-friendly neighborhood offering a mix of charm and entertainment. Take a stroll along the picturesque Southport Avenue, lined with boutique shops, cozy cafes, and local theaters. Visit the iconic Wrigley Field, home of the Chicago Cubs, and catch a baseball game with your loved ones. West Lakeview also boasts beautiful parks and playgrounds, perfect for a leisurely picnic or outdoor activities.
  • South Loop: South Loop is a bustling neighborhood with plenty of attractions for families. Explore world-class museums like the Field Museum and the Shedd Aquarium, where you can discover fascinating exhibits and interact with marine life. Marvel at the stunning architecture of skyscrapers like the Willis Tower and take a scenic stroll along the lakefront, enjoying the breathtaking views of Lake Michigan. South Loop offers a diverse dining scene, from upscale restaurants to casual eateries, ensuring there's something to satisfy every palate.

Top reasons for your holiday visit to Chicago

  • Impressive Skyscrapers: Chicago is known for its towering skyscrapers, including the iconic Willis Tower. The city's skyline is a sight to behold, with architectural marvels like the John Hancock Center and the Trump International Hotel and Tower.
  • Renowned Theaters: Chicago is a theater lover's paradise, with world-renowned theaters like the Chicago Theatre and the Goodman Theatre. Catch a Broadway show or enjoy performances by local theater groups.
  • Stunning Architecture: From the historic buildings of the Magnificent Mile to the modern designs of Millennium Park, Chicago is a showcase of architectural brilliance. Don't miss the famous Cloud Gate sculpture, also known as "The Bean".
  • World-Class Museums: Explore Chicago's rich cultural heritage through its world-class museums. Visit the Art Institute of Chicago, home to an extensive collection of artwork, or delve into natural history at the Field Museum.
  • Breathtaking Scenery: Enjoy the scenic beauty of Chicago along the waterfront. Take a stroll along Lake Michigan, visit the picturesque Buckingham Fountain, or relax in the lush greenery of Grant Park.
